[April 24, 2003]
GTV Launches SONORK-EIM, Unveils
Customers Of Enterprise IM
GTV announced the launch of Sonork-EIM, a reliable, extensible,
feature-rich enterprise instant messaging solution. Leading the evolution
from IM to EIM, GTV's Sonork-EIM enables businesses to dramatically reduce
costs and improve workflow.
The company also announced deployments of Sonork-EIM by a wide array of
Fortune 1000 customers and other top concerns. Customers using Sonork-EIM
include AT&T, Commerzbank, Electronic Data Systems (EDS), Eolas
Technologies, Ericsson Austria, Hewlett-Packard Asia-Pacific, The
Ritz-Carlton Hotel, Title Data, Inc. (TDI), The United Nations Refugee
Agency, and many others. GTV's solutions are currently in-use by more than
5,000 businesses, government agencies and consumer media brands worldwide.
The new Sonork-EIM product enables rapid deployment of presence-based
messaging, localization, and collaborative networks within a secure
enterprise environment. Sonork-EIM is built atop GTV's powerful Sonork
Application Platform - which is deployment tested and features an
extensible design that provides the flexibility to create custom
applications tailored for each customer's needs.
Sonork-EIM significantly improves workflow by seamlessly integrating
with existing data sources and third-party enterprise application suites.
The solution enables rapid internal communications that are archivable for
accurate record-keeping, while its secure peer-to-peer data transfer
reduces email server costs and is scalable for future enterprise
information transfer needs. Sonork-EIM's robust server boasts an extremely
small footprint and is installed behind a customer's firewall, supporting
both intranet and extranet configurations.

Sonork-EIM includes the standard features users expect from instant
messaging applications (e.g. one-to-one and multiple user conferencing,
file transfer, personal user lists, etc.) and offers a client interface
that conforms to what users expect from IM, but is distinguished by unique
features built specially for enterprise users. With functionality that
extends far beyond consumer IM services, the Sonork EIM product is
designed to bolster a company's ability to manage and store
business-critical information generated through internal collaboration or
external client-vendor interaction.
